Step 1: Assessment and Containment
The first step in our process is to assess the damage and contain the affected area. This ensures that the water doesn’t spread and cause further damage to your property.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ect moisture and assess the extent of the damage. This step is crucial in preventing secondary damage.
Step 2: Water Removal
Once the affected area is contained, our team will begin the process of removing the standing water. We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to extract the water and leave your property dry. This step is critical in preventing m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water is removed, our team will begin the process of drying and dehumidifying your property. This involves using specialized equipment to remove excess mo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. This step is essential in preventing secondary damage and ensuring that your property is restored to its original state.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Finally, our team will sanitize and disinfect your property to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This involves using spec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to remove any remaining bacteria and contaminants. This step is critical in ensuring that your property is safe and healthy to occupy.

Emergency Water Removal (24/7) Cost In Arlington, MA
The cost of Emergency Water Removal (24/7) var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ions in Arlington, MA. These are estimates, not guarantees.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Removal (24/7) for small leaks (<1 gallon/min) | $200-$1,000 | Size of affected area, local conditions, and severity of damage |
| Emergency Water Removal (24/7) for large leaks (1-5 gallons/min) | $1,000-$5,000 | Size of affected area, local conditions, and severity of damage |
| Emergency Water Removal (24/7) with standing water in a large area | $2,000-$10,000 | Size of affected area, local conditions, and severity of damage |
| Emergency Water Removal (24/7) with water damage to electrical outlets or appliances | $1,500-$6,000 | Severity of damage and local conditions |
| Emergency Water Removal (24/7) with water damage to wood or drywall | $1,000-$5,000 | Severity of damage and local conditions |
| Emergency Water Removal (24/7) with musty odors or unexplained mold growth | $500-$2,000 | Severity of damage and local conditions |
